  • 14.21 Coretta Scott King, Wife of Martin Luther King, Jr
    Jun 19 2025
    In the United States, Martin Luther King, Jr., gets a holiday partly because he challenged Americans to live up to their own ideals and extend freedom and equality to people of all races. Partly because he delivered this challenge peacefully, with no violence. Partly because he paid for this cause with his life. And partly because he had a great wife, who stood by him. Coretta Scott King was also an activist, also risked danger, also spoke, protested, and lobbied. And America changed. Racism is not dead, sadly, but African Americans have far more opportunities than Coretta had in her youth, in part due to her efforts.   • 14.20 Jiang Qing, Wife of Chairman Mao
    Jun 12 2025
    Jiang Qing spent part of her life as an actress, part of it as an almost invisible housewife, part of it as a powerful leader in the Cultural Revolution, and part of it in jail taking the blame for actions that Mao certainly knew about and may have given orders for. Madame Mao is now notorious as the White-Boned Demon, and certainly she deserves some blame. But just how much blame she deserves is very difficult to know from the available sources.
